# Service Accounts: String Extraction

The `extract-i18n` script pulls translatable strings from all Bramblewick repos and pushes them to the Glossa service. It runs under the `i18n-extractor` service account. Do not run it under your personal account; Glossa rate-limits individual users aggressively. The account has write access to the staging catalog only. Set the token in your shell before invoking the script. The current staging token is below.

API key for kahap-kafog: zpat15_6qzxZ7YR8aDwjmp

Regional Sales Review — Managers Only

This page summarises the autumn review of the Veldmark region for the finance team. Sales of the Orino product line rose modestly, while the Tessel range underperformed against forecast by a notable margin. Branch-level variances are documented in the appendix, and managers should reconcile their figures before the close of the month. Discounting practices in the Harlow Bay branch require further scrutiny. The strategic implications for next year are captured in the confidential note below.

internal memo for tagef-hadup: Gross margin on Ulaath came in at 15 percent against a plan of 5 percent. Only 7 of the 120 pilot accounts renewed Ulaath, so a churn review is set for October 15.

☐ Key Ceremony — Orphaned-Resource Sweeper (Thornvale)

New folks: before the ceremony proceeds, verify the Thornvale sweeper is paused. It deletes resources with no owning tag, and freshly minted ceremony keys look ownerless for about ten minutes — long enough to be swept. Confirm the pause in the scheduler panel, record it in the ceremony log, then unseal the signing station using the recovery passphrase below.

unlock words, yagug-yagug: jorwyn-wenmir-kelael-kasion-norius-casox-goriel-tamion-casir-oliir-fenir-gorix-praion